What's New in V2.0

To provide the functionality and intuitive ease of use requested from our customers, the Component Object Model and underlying supporting structures have been completely redesigned. This redesign has allowed DBI to provide .NET developers with substantial functionality improvements, design-time and run-time XML support, as well, Outlook Object Data Model compatibility without the complexity of the whole Outlook Object Model.

This new product contains five (5) new and completely redesigned .NET Windows Forms controls and two supporting assemblies (dll's):

  • dbiCalendar: dbiCalendar is a scrolling “virtual” calendar component that presents enhanced monthly or weekly calendar views with a uniquely interactive interface.
  • dbiDate: dbiDate is a monthly calendar control capable of presenting one to twelve months simultaneously. The control’s compact footprint makes it ideal in situations where screen real-estate is at a premium.
  • dbiDayView: dbiDayView is an advanced appointment scheduling component with the ability to group appointments based on Date, Contact, Location, and/or Task. An ideal choice for appointment scheduling.
  • dbiDropDate: an enhanced date or time edit object with a built-in drop-down calendar. The control includes “intelligent” data-entry features to recognize and auto-complete partial values.
  • dbiMonth: is the perfect UI for presenting monthly activity. Presentation options are extensive supporting the latest graphical styles.
  • dbiPIM: (Collaborative Data Framework dll for DBI's calendar and scheduling components) The dbiPim assembly hosts the definitions for the Appointment, Contact, Day Format, Location, and Task objects. These objects can be used in conjunction with the DBI Calendar Tools controls, or by themselves as structures for any collaboration information application.
  • dbi.dll: (common support dll for all DBI WinForms controls)

Complete on-line help (a dedicated help file for each component) and sample applications with source code in Visual Basic .NET and C# is provided to assist in your use and demonstration of each component.

DBI introduces:
The Collaborative Data Framework - a common presentation and data management layer for sharing appointment, contact, location and task information. Microsoft offers the concept of “Collaboration Information” through the Outlook data model. Developers can extend Outlook using the Collaboration Information object model.

Calendar Tools 2.0 for .NET provides an intuitive, straight forward component design giving developers a friendly structure to implement Outlook-style functionality. Custom properties, methods and events allow for efficient implementation of essential appointment scheduling and calendar-based functionality. For example:

“dbiDayView1.Appointments[1].BackColor = color.red”

“dbiDate.Buttons.ForeColor = Color.Black”

Calendar Tools 2.0 for .NET also includes a foundational object model for developers to quickly share core data with any object in the Calendar Tools presentation layer. You can extend the Collaborative Data Framework to existing Outlook data and beyond with ease.

DBI’s Collaborative Data Framework also supports the data elements of Outlook’s scheduling Object Model. In a straightforward fashion, developers can intuitively implement great appointment scheduling and calendar/date functionality using existing Outlook data.

Each component found in Calendar Tools 2.0 for .NET supports Design-Time and Run-Time XML import and export functions, making them ideal for consuming and emitting data from any data source. The controls found in this product are not data-bound providing complete developer flexibility and choice of data repository.
